Confirming Your Domain Suspension

Head to your Squarespace domain dashboard to check if your domain is actually suspended. You'll see a red "Domain suspended" warning displayed under the affected domain.

If your domain isn't showing this message but still isn't working, try clearing your browser cache or disabling extensions first. These simple fixes often solve connectivity issues.

Steps to Unsuspend Your Domain

Step 1: Find the Verification Email

Check your email inbox and spam folder for verification messages from customercare@squarespace.com or no-reply@squarespace.com. These emails ask you to verify your domain ownership immediately.

If you find the email, click the verification link. This should unsuspend your domain straight away.

If the link doesn't work or shows an error page, try opening your email in a different browser or on your mobile device, then click the link again.

Step 2: Check Your Owner Contact Information

If the verification email isn't working, check that your Owner Contact email is correct:

  • Go to your domain dashboard
  • Select the suspended domain
  • Click 'Edit' under Registration information
  • Review and update the Owner email address if needed

Step 3: Resend the Verification Email

Once you've confirmed the Owner email is correct, request a new verification email. If it doesn't arrive quickly, check your spam folder again.

Step 4: Use a Different Email Address

If you're still having problems, try using a different email address:

  • In your domain dashboard settings, edit the domain's registration details
  • Change the Owner email to an alternative address
  • Request a new verification email and click the link when it arrives

Keep a backup email address ready for situations like this. It makes resolving these issues much quicker.

Common Reasons for Domain Suspension

Most domain suspensions happen because verification emails go unanswered. This can occur with:

  • New domain registrations (15-day verification window)
  • Annual verification emails from registrars like Tucows
  • Outdated contact information that no longer receives emails

Even established domains can be suspended if annual verification emails bounce back to unmonitored email addresses.

FAQs

Can someone claim my suspended domain?
No. Suspended domains can only change ownership through official legal processes like court orders.

What happens if I never verify my domain?
Unverified domains continue through their normal lifecycle. They'll renew or expire based on your payment details on file.

My old domain was suddenly suspended. Why?
This usually happens when annual verification emails from registrars bounce back. Update your owner contact details to fix this.

How long does reactivation take?
Most domains reactivate within 15 minutes of verification. In some cases, it can take up to 48 hours.
